Dulverton, eng Computers & Software

( 1 Reviews )
Simtech Racing Logo

Simtech Racing

Computer Hardware Manufacturer

Unit 9, Barle Enterprise Centre Dulverton, eng TA22 9BF
Find
    Near

      Featured Dulverton, eng Computers & Software Businesses

      ChamberofCommerce.com
      Loading